the 520W corsair should be fine if u want to save some cash, also requires a case and a 64 bit Os if you want to see all 4 GB of ram, drop to 2Gb if you want.
 
This sits about the middle of the budget but you could easily go from here to an 8800GTX and drop the case down if you wanted. The only major objection at present is that the graphics cards are all pre-order but just pick any 8800GT. :)

Or stick with 2gb of fast stuff?

In both specifications it is 4x1gb which shouldn't really be any different to 2x2gb except that the specifications are a bit better although you have to rely on more parts to keep working.

Abit are pretty good, I am quite fond of Asus motherboards anyway for their stability and the decent overclocking usually so pick whichever suits your budget best.
